Cardano es una de las plataformas blockchain más prometedoras del mercado, con potencial para cambiar la forma en que se desarrollan y utilizan las criptomonedas, los contratos inteligentes y las aplicaciones descentralizadas. Pero, ¿qué es Cardano y cómo funciona exactamente? Cardano surgió con el objetivos de solventar los problemas de escalabilidad, sostenibilidad y gobernanza presentes en otras plataformas blockchain como Bitcoin y Ethereum.
En este artículo, exploraremos en profundidad la tecnología y las innovaciones que hacen de Cardano una plataforma única y poderosa en el mundo de las criptomonedas y el blockchain. ¡Sigue leyendo para descubrir por qué Cardano está ganando cada vez más adeptos y cómo puede impactar el futuro del sector!
¿Quién creó Cardano?
Cardano fue creado por Charles Hoskinson, quien también es uno de los cofundadores de Ethereum. El proyecto comenzó en 2015, y su objetivo era abordar los problemas de escalabilidad, sostenibilidad y gobernanza presentes en otras plataformas blockchain. Cardano es el resultado de años de investigación académica y colaboración con expertos en criptografía y ciencias de la computación.
¿Cuál es el objetivo de Cardano?
El objetivo principal de Cardano es facilitar un alto volumen de transacciones manteniendo niveles óptimos de seguridad mediante el uso avanzado de criptografía. La plataforma se esfuerza por ofrecer una infraestructura robusta que no solo respalde la ejecución segura de transacciones, sino que también sirva como un entorno propicio para el desarrollo de aplicaciones descentralizadas (DAPPs). La visión de Cardano se extiende más allá de ser simplemente una red de transacciones, aspirando a convertirse en un ecosistema versátil que fomente la creación y ejecución eficiente de diversas aplicaciones descentralizadas, contribuyendo así al avance y la adopción generalizada de tecnologías blockchain.
Historia de Cardano
Cardano es una plataforma blockchain que se distingue por su enfoque científico y su estructura de múltiples capas. Tras su experiencia en Ethereum, Hoskinson se propuso crear una blockchain que superara las limitaciones que había observado, especialmente en términos de escalabilidad, sostenibilidad y gobernanza. Este ambicioso proyecto recibió el nombre de Cardano, en honor al matemático italiano Gerolamo Cardano.
El desarrollo de Cardano comenzó en 2015, bajo la dirección de Hoskinson y con el apoyo de su empresa Input Output Hong Kong (IOHK). Desde el inicio, el proyecto se enfocó en un enfoque basado en la investigación académica, una característica distintiva que lo separa de muchas otras criptomonedas. Este enfoque incluyó la colaboración con académicos y expertos de todo el mundo, asegurando que cada aspecto de Cardano se basara en estudios rigurosos y revisión por pares.
La visión de Hoskinson para Cardano era crear una plataforma que no solo sirviera como una criptomoneda, sino que también pudiera facilitar una variedad de aplicaciones financieras y sociales. Para lograr esto, se diseñó una arquitectura de múltiples capas que permitiría una mayor flexibilidad, seguridad y escalabilidad. Cardano no solo buscaba mejorar lo que ya existía en el mundo de las criptomonedas sino también introducir innovaciones técnicas y conceptuales.
Desde su concepción, Cardano ha puesto un énfasis particular en la creación de una comunidad sólida y en la participación activa de sus miembros. Esto no solo ha ayudado en el desarrollo técnico de la plataforma, sino que también ha fomentado un ecosistema en el que usuarios, desarrolladores y otros interesados pueden colaborar y contribuir al crecimiento y evolución de Cardano.
¿Que es ADA?
ADA es la moneda digital que alimenta la plataforma Cardano y permite realizar transacciones y ejecutar contratos inteligentes. Además, ADA se utiliza para participar en la gobernanza y la toma de decisiones dentro de la red. Su nombre es un homenaje a Ada Lovelace, una matemática y escritora del siglo XIX, reconocida por su trabajo en la máquina analítica de Charles Babbage, precursora de la computadora moderna.
Funciones principales de ADA
- Medio de Intercambio: ADA funciona como cualquier otra criptomoneda, permitiendo a los usuarios realizar transacciones digitales de manera segura y eficiente. Es aceptada como medio de pago y puede ser intercambiada por otras criptomonedas o monedas fiduciarias.
- Participación en la Red: ADA no es solo una moneda digital, sino que también desempeña un papel crucial en el mantenimiento y la operación de la red Cardano. Los poseedores de ADA pueden participar en el proceso de staking, que es fundamental para el funcionismo del protocolo de consenso de Cardano, Ouroboros.
- Gobernanza: ADA permite a sus usuarios participar en la gobernanza de la red. Esto significa que los tenedores de ADA pueden votar sobre propuestas de actualizaciones o cambios en el protocolo, reflejando un modelo de gobernanza descentralizado y democrático.
ADA en el staking y la validación de bloques
El staking es una característica clave de la red Cardano. Los usuarios que poseen ADA pueden apostar sus monedas, participando activamente en el proceso de validación de bloques de la red. Al hacer esto, contribuyen a la seguridad y estabilidad de la red y, a cambio, reciben recompensas en forma de ADA adicional. Este proceso es parte del protocolo de consenso de Prueba de Participación (Proof of Stake, PoS) de Cardano, conocido como Ouroboros.
La arquitectura de tres capas de Cardano
La arquitectura de Cardano se distingue por su diseño en tres capas, cada una con funciones específicas que mejoran su escalabilidad, seguridad y capacidad de actualización. Este enfoque modular es uno de los aspectos más innovadores de Cardano, diferenciándolo de otras plataformas blockchain que suelen tener una estructura más monolítica.
Cardano Settlement Layer (CSL)
La CSL es la primera capa de Cardano y se encarga de las transacciones de ADA, la moneda nativa de la plataforma. Su principal función es registrar y procesar las transferencias de valor, similar a cómo se manejan las transacciones en otras criptomonedas como Bitcoin.
Proof of Stake (PoS) y el protocolo Ouroboros
El consenso en Cardano se logra a través del protocolo Ouroboros, un algoritmo de PoS que permite una mayor eficiencia energética en comparación con otros protocolos, como Proof of Work (PoW), utilizado en Bitcoin. Ouroboros selecciona a los validadores de la red (llamados slot leaders) en función de la cantidad de ADA que tienen en stake y su historial de participación en la red. Esto incentiva a los usuarios a mantener la seguridad y el buen funcionamiento de la plataforma.
Utiliza el protocolo Ouroboros, un algoritmo de consenso de Prueba de Participación (Proof of Stake, PoS) innovador y energéticamente eficiente. Ouroboros permite a los poseedores de ADA participar en la validación de bloques, asegurando la seguridad y el funcionamiento de la red.
Cardano Computational Layer (CCL)
La CCL es la segunda capa y se centra en la ejecución de contratos inteligentes y aplicaciones descentralizadas (dApps). Es en esta capa donde se procesan las operaciones complejas y se establecen las reglas de cómo los contratos inteligentes se ejecutan y las transacciones se validan.Al separar las operaciones de contrato inteligente de las transacciones directas de ADA, la CCL permite una mayor flexibilidad y seguridad. Los desarrolladores pueden crear reglas y lógicas personalizadas para sus aplicaciones sin afectar la capa de liquidación subyacente.
Capa de Gobernanza
Esta capa se encarga de la gobernanza de la red, permitiendo a los usuarios de ADA participar en la toma de decisiones sobre el futuro de la plataforma. Incluye mecanismos para proponer y votar sobre actualizaciones y cambios en el protocolo. Aasegura que las decisiones sobre el desarrollo de Cardano se tomen de manera democrática y descentralizada. Esto fomenta un ecosistema sostenible donde los intereses de la comunidad están al frente.
Fases de desarrollo y actualizaciones de Cardano
Cardano se desarrolla siguiendo un enfoque por etapas con cinco fases principales: Byron, Shelley, Goguen, Basho y Voltaire. Cada etapa trae mejoras y nuevas funcionalidades a la plataforma:
- Byron: La fase inicial, que introdujo la criptomoneda ADA y la red principal de Cardano.
- Shelley: Esta etapa marcó la transición hacia un modelo completamente descentralizado, permitiendo a los usuarios participar en el staking y la validación de bloques.
- Goguen: En esta fase, se introdujeron los smart contacts y la Plutus Platform, permitiendo el desarrollo de aplicaciones descentralizadas en Cardano.
- Basho: La fase de Basho se centra en mejorar la escalabilidad y la interoperabilidad de la plataforma.
- Voltaire: Esta etapa final se enfocará en la gobernanza y la sostenibilidad a largo plazo de Cardano, permitiendo a los usuarios participar en la toma de decisiones y la financiación de proyectos.
Tipos de nodos existentes en Cardano
En la red de Cardano, existen diferentes tipos de nodos, cada uno desempeñando roles específicos para mantener la funcionalidad, seguridad y eficiencia de la red. Los principales tipos de nodos en Cardano son:
Nodos Completos (Full Nodes)
- Función Principal: Los nodos completos mantienen una copia de toda la blockchain de Cardano. Son responsables de validar y retransmitir transacciones, así como de mantener el registro histórico completo de la red.
- Usuarios Típicos: Operadores de staking pools, usuarios que quieren una seguridad y autonomía máximas, y entidades que necesitan validar transacciones de manera independiente.
- Ejemplo: Daedalus Wallet es un nodo completo, ya que descarga y mantiene toda la blockchain de Cardano.
Os recomendamos la lectura de un interesante artículo sobre sobre cómo configurar un full node Cardano en un miniPC Loetec Mini.
Nodos de Stake Pool
- Función Principal: Estos nodos son operados por los propietarios de stake pools en Cardano. Son fundamentales para el mecanismo de consenso de Prueba de Participación (Proof of Stake) de Cardano, ya que participan en el proceso de creación y validación de bloques.
- Recompensas y Participación: Los operadores de stake pools reciben recompensas por producir bloques, que luego se distribuyen entre ellos y los usuarios que han delegado su stake (ADA) en su pool.
- Importancia en la Red: Juegan un papel crucial en la descentralización y seguridad de la red, ya que una mayor cantidad y diversidad de stake pools fortalece la resiliencia de la red.
Nodos de Relay
- Función Principal: Los nodos de relay actúan como intermediarios entre los nodos de stake pool y el resto de la red. Transmiten bloques y transacciones sin estar directamente involucrados en el proceso de creación de bloques.
- Seguridad y Eficiencia: Ayudan a proteger los nodos de stake pool (que son más críticos) de ataques externos y a gestionar eficientemente el tráfico de red.
- Configuración de Red: Los nodos de stake pool suelen estar conectados a varios nodos de relay para optimizar la conectividad y redundancia.
Nodos Ligeros (Light Nodes)
- Función Principal: A diferencia de los nodos completos, los nodos ligeros no necesitan descargar toda la blockchain. En su lugar, confían en nodos completos para obtener la información necesaria.
- Usuarios Típicos: Usuarios comunes que requieren una forma rápida y eficiente de interactuar con la red Cardano sin la necesidad de almacenar y procesar toda la blockchain.
- Ejemplo: Yoroi Wallet es un nodo ligero, ofreciendo una manera conveniente y de bajo recurso para los usuarios de acceder a la red Cardano.
Nodos de Borde (Edge Nodes)
- Función Principal: Estos nodos son utilizados por aplicaciones y servicios que interactúan con la red Cardano. No necesariamente mantienen una copia de la blockchain, pero pueden enviar transacciones y solicitar datos.
- Aplicaciones y Servicios: Incluyen diversas aplicaciones descentralizadas (dApps), servicios de intercambio y otras interfaces que requieren interacción con la red Cardano.
Smart contracts y la Plutus Platform
Los contratos inteligentes son programas autoejecutables que se activan cuando se cumplen ciertas condiciones predefinidas. Cardano permite el desarrollo de contratos inteligentes a través de la Plutus Platform, un marco de trabajo basado en el lenguaje de programación Haskell. La Plutus Platform proporciona un entorno seguro y fácil de usar para desarrolladores, permitiéndoles crear aplicaciones descentralizadas y contratos inteligentes en Cardano.
Características principales de los smart contracts en Cardano
- Automatización y Eficiencia: Los smart contracts en Cardano permiten la automatización de acuerdos y transacciones, reduciendo la necesidad de intermediarios y mejorando la eficiencia y la transparencia.
- Seguridad y Fiabilidad: Dado que los contratos inteligentes se ejecutan en la blockchain, son inmutables y altamente seguros. Esto asegura que una vez que se despliega un contrato, no puede ser alterado, lo que garantiza la integridad de los acuerdos.
- Flexibilidad en Aplicaciones: Los smart contracts pueden ser utilizados para una amplia gama de aplicaciones, desde finanzas descentralizadas (DeFi) y servicios de seguros hasta sistemas de votación y gestión de identidad.
La Plutus Platform: Impulsando la Innovación en Cardano
La Plutus Platform es el entorno de desarrollo para la creación de smart contracts en Cardano. Está diseñado para ofrecer una experiencia de desarrollo segura y robusta. Sus características distintivas incluyen:
- Basado en Haskell: Plutus se basa en el lenguaje de programación funcional Haskell, conocido por su énfasis en la seguridad y la fiabilidad del código. Esto permite a los desarrolladores escribir smart contracts de alta calidad y menos propensos a errores.
- Entorno de Desarrollo Integrado: La plataforma proporciona un entorno de desarrollo integrado (IDE), facilitando a los programadores el diseño, la escritura y la prueba de sus contratos inteligentes.
- Simulador de Playground: Plutus incluye un Playground, una herramienta que permite a los desarrolladores probar sus contratos inteligentes en un entorno simulado antes de desplegarlos en la blockchain de Cardano.
- Interoperabilidad y Compatibilidad: Los smart contracts creados en Plutus pueden interactuar con otras partes de la blockchain de Cardano, lo que permite la creación de aplicaciones complejas y multifuncionales.
- Comunidad y Recursos: Plutus está respaldado por una comunidad activa de desarrolladores y una gama de recursos educativos, que facilitan el aprendizaje y la adopción de la plataforma.
Monederos para ADA
Existen dos monederos principales para almacenar y gestionar ADA: Daedalus Wallet y Yoroi Wallet. Daedalus es un monedero completo que permite a los usuarios acceder a todas las funciones de la red Cardano, como staking, delegación y gobernanza. Por otro lado, Yoroi es un monedero ligero que ofrece una experiencia de usuario más rápida y sencilla, aunque con algunas funcionalidades limitadas en comparación con Daedalus.
Características principales de Daedalus Wallet
- Monedero Completo: Daedalus es un monedero completo (full-node wallet) que descarga toda la blockchain de Cardano. Esto significa que ofrece un alto nivel de seguridad y permite a los usuarios validar transacciones de forma independiente.
- Funcionalidades Avanzadas: Daedalus brinda acceso a todas las funcionalidades de la red Cardano, incluyendo staking, delegación y participación en la gobernanza de la red.
- Personalización y Complementos: Este monedero permite una alta personalización a través de diversos complementos y temas, adecuándose a las preferencias de los usuarios más avanzados.
- Seguridad: Al ser un monedero completo, Daedalus ofrece un nivel de seguridad robusto, almacenando las claves privadas en el dispositivo del usuario.
- Requerimientos de Sistema: Al descargar toda la blockchain, Daedalus requiere más espacio en disco y recursos del sistema, lo que puede no ser ideal para usuarios con dispositivos con capacidades limitadas.
Yoroi Wallet
- Monedero Ligero: Yoroi es un monedero ligero, lo que significa que no necesita descargar toda la blockchain para operar. Esto lo hace más rápido y accesible para los usuarios que prefieren una experiencia más simplificada.
- Facilidad de Uso: Diseñado para ser sencillo y fácil de usar, Yoroi es una excelente opción para usuarios que son nuevos en el mundo de las criptomonedas o para aquellos que buscan transacciones rápidas y sencillas.
- Accesibilidad: Yoroi está disponible como una extensión de navegador y como una aplicación móvil, ofreciendo una mayor accesibilidad y conveniencia.
- Funcionalidades Esenciales: Aunque Yoroi ofrece menos funcionalidades avanzadas en comparación con Daedalus, aún permite staking y participación en algunas funciones de la red.
- Seguridad: Yoroi mantiene un alto nivel de seguridad, almacenando las claves privadas de manera segura en el dispositivo del usuario, pero sin la necesidad de una descarga completa de la blockchain.
¿Quién es el dueño de Cardano?
Cardano es una plataforma blockchain descentralizada y su estructura se basa en la descentralización y la participación comunitaria. No tiene un dueño único o entidad central que la controle.
La Fundación Cardano, IOHK y Emurgo
Cardano es desarrollado y mantenido por tres organizaciones principales: La Fundación Cardano, Input Output Hong Kong (IOHK) y Emurgo. La Fundación Cardano es una organización sin fines de lucro que se encarga de supervisar y promover el ecosistema Cardano. IOHK, dirigida por Charles Hoskinson, es la empresa de investigación y desarrollo responsable de la tecnología de Cardano. Emurgo es una organización que se enfoca en impulsar la adopción de Cardano en el mundo empresarial y apoyar el desarrollo de aplicaciones descentralizadas en la plataforma.
Comparación entre Cardano y Ethereum
Cardano y Ethereum son dos de las principales plataformas blockchain para contratos inteligentes y aplicaciones descentralizadas. Aunque comparten algunas similitudes, hay diferencias clave que distinguen a Cardano:
- Enfoque académico y científico: Cardano se basa en la investigación académica y la revisión por pares, lo que garantiza un desarrollo sólido y riguroso de su tecnología.
- Arquitectura de tres capas: La arquitectura de Cardano permite una mayor separación de funciones y una mejor escalabilidad en comparación con Ethereum.
- Gobernanza y sostenibilidad: Cardano tiene un enfoque más estructurado en cuanto a la gobernanza y la sostenibilidad a largo plazo, lo que podría conducir a un desarrollo más estable y predecible.
Eficiencia energética en Cardano
La eficiencia energética es uno de los principales atractivos de Cardano, especialmente en comparación con otras criptomonedas y plataformas blockchain que consumen grandes cantidades de energía, como Bitcoin. El protocolo Ouroboros de Cardano es un algoritmo de consenso PoS mucho más eficiente en términos energéticos que el PoW, lo que reduce significativamente el consumo de energía y la huella de carbono de la red.
Gobernanza en Cardano
La gobernanza es un aspecto crucial en Cardano, ya que permite a los usuarios de ADA participar en la toma de decisiones y el desarrollo del proyecto. Cardano utiliza un modelo de tesorería en el que una parte de las recompensas por bloque se destina a un fondo común. Los usuarios de ADA pueden proponer proyectos y votar sobre cómo se asignan los fondos, lo que garantiza un proceso democrático y descentralizado para el crecimiento y la evolución de la plataforma.
Resumiendo qué es Cardano
Cardano es una plataforma blockchain innovadora y prometedora que ofrece soluciones avanzadas en términos de escalabilidad, sostenibilidad y gobernanza. Aunque todavía está en desarrollo, Cardano ya ha demostrado su potencial para impactar el mundo de las criptomonedas y el blockchain. Con su enfoque académico y riguroso, su arquitectura de tres capas y su compromiso con la eficiencia energética, Cardano podría convertirse en una plataforma líder para el desarrollo de contratos inteligentes y aplicaciones descentralizadas en el futuro.
Si te ha interesado aprender sobre Cardano y cómo funciona, no dudes en seguir investigando y explorando esta emocionante plataforma blockchain. ¡El futuro del blockchain y las criptomonedas está en constante evolución, y Cardano podría desempeñar un papel fundamental en el camino hacia un mundo más descentralizado y sostenible!